Daniel Anoff
Project Manager

Daniel joined Hughes and Salvidge as a Project Manager in 2022, bringing with him 23 years' experience in the industry. Working within the Contracts Management Team, Daniel delivers projects across the UK, ranging in value from £30k to £10m. His responsibilities include contract administration, financial monitoring and control of the contracts, ensuring Health, Safety, Environmental and Quality compliance, directing timely, quality and cost-efficient set-ups for all projects, and evaluating and executing contracts from inception to completion.
